Jury comment
Clifftop Garden offers the profession a front-seat masterclass in design crafting, plant appreciation, garden placemaking and unique site understanding. The jury found the garden timeless in its appreciation and use of endemic plant material and admired the creative reuse of site-derived sandstone waste materials. Ultimately the garden just fits into the cliff site, the adjacent new house and unique exposed context. The garden is quiet and subtle and does not shout out “look at me,” which is not often the case on sites as significant as this clifftop position.
